§ 6530. — 6530. (Amended by Stats. 2024, Ch. 80, Sec. 8.)

California·Code BPC Business and Professions Code - BPC·Div. 3. DIVISION 3. PROFESSIONS AND VOCATIONS GENERALLY·Ch. 6. CHAPTER 6. Professional Fiduciaries·Art. 3. ARTICLE 3. Licensing
(a)On and after January 1, 2009, no person shall act or hold themselves out to the public as a professional fiduciary unless that person is licensed as a professional fiduciary in accordance with this chapter.
(b)This section does not apply to a person licensed as an attorney under the State Bar Act (Chapter 4 (commencing with Section 6000)).
(c)This section does not apply to a person licensed as, and acting within the scope of practice of, a certified public accountant pursuant to Chapter 1 (commencing with Section 5000) of Division 3.
